Transaction 066850bffc8891257efd1153984aa5086e456d60e8c117a215c4bca5cdfa332f

1 Input
2 Outputs
  • 066850bffc8891257efd1153984aa5086e456d60e8c117a215c4bca5cdfa332f:0
  • value  3299834
    address  2MsWmBvKxLgpX61Tf7oZ2XD7ivrwY5iqUSb
  • 066850bffc8891257efd1153984aa5086e456d60e8c117a215c4bca5cdfa332f:1
  • value  1000000
    address  2NGNjiK2A15CveP2iUCrzm4ixdPoMuJPw6D